I'm trying to decide what kind of sled to get and I'm coming from a switchback with a 144x1.5 studded track and I am wondering what you guys think I will like better. On one hand i could buy a crossfire and get it extended to a 144 with maybe a 1.5 or 2 inch lug. but the other hand should I just buy an M sled 144 and maybe put a 1.5 on it (don't even know if they make one). my riding is some aggressive trail riding like 30% but mostly playing in meadows and hills with some powder on them. the m is just not cut for anyting aggresive on trail! i have a crossfire 7 whit 1.7xx" track (44mm) and my friend have a 141 m7. i alsow ride about 70-30% powder-trails
i can go just about anywher (almost) that the m goes in the deep. but i have to work twise as hard to do it and the m is alot more FUN to ride offtrail. no question about that.
on ruff trails it is a different story. the m is not even close to the cf! the rear suspension feels lika a flag in the wind if you ask me. and if you keep pounding it the skid tends to break.
some people say the m is fine on the trails.... and if you ar one of them then buy the m!
but if you do as mutch as 30% "aggresive" trailriding then i think that the cf is a better choice for you.
